Edward Stanley "Stan" Dixon (26 May 1894 – 1979) was an English professional football wing half and inside right who played in the Football League for Hull City, Newcastle United and Blackburn Rovers.

Personal life

In April 1915, with the First World War underway, Dixon enlisted in the Tyne Electrical Engineers. He had risen to the rank of acting corporal by July 1917 and spent the war on anti-aircraft duty in Britain. After his retirement from football, Dixon managed a cinema in Hull.
